This method effectively boosts humidity, but the hot water can cause serious burns if a child, pet, or … havelange ostéopatheWebMar 8, 2024 · In general, humidifiers work by creating mist from cold water, whereas vaporizers heat water to create steam. ... or warm-mist humidifier, uses electricity to … borla padithe bobbatluWebDec 9, 2008 · At the low flow rate, 1 gallon per hour, the water kools to ambient air temp before reaching the humidifier! Cooling from 125^F to 70 is 660 btus of heat for the hour. To evaporate 8 lbs. of water per hour take 12,600 btus of heat. Considering the little bit of possible heat from hot water, forget the advantage of hot water. havelange pascalWebNov 28, 2024 · A vaporizer heats water and adds steam to the air.
